Monthly Changes to States
August brings job growth in state and local government, private sector; labor force participation rate declines
The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ics reported that state and local governments added 17,000 jobs in August 2013. Since peaking in August 2008 state and local governments have shed 709,000 jobs, or approximately 3.58 percent of their total. By comparison private sector employment increased in August by 152,000 jobs. August 2013 marked the 42nd straight month of private sector job increase. Since peaking in January 2008 private sector jobs are down by about 1.2 percent of their total.
